
Richard H. Driehaus, philanthropist and business leader, had his annual birthday bash in Lake Geneva,
Wis. on Saturday night. The theme this year was about love, peace and happiness.
Reminiscent of the year 1967.

Many family, friends and neighbors, as well as the civic, arts, architecture and
political communities were there. Most dressed in chic hippie attire dating
back to the '60s.

As the guests arrived they were taken
by trolley onto the estate of Driehaus. Entering the party, beautiful girls were dressed
as flowers (costumes were designed by Tracey Tarantino of Zzazz
Productions). A large peace sign was
sitting in the center of the lawn.

There were small tables
set up on the grass for guests to visit and mingle with each other.
Appetizers from the '60s were served by the hippie staff.
As the night progressed, everyone was invited into the "Lava Lounge",
a huge tent where dinner and dancing took place. Rhonda Snowaert Event Partners provided the wonderful event production.

Following the party, a dynamic fireworks display lit the sky over Wisconsin.
The atmosphere and camaraderie of Richard's "Summer of Love" left
everyone with a warm and loving feeling. "Thank you for that Richard".
